Advanced Ink Formulations for Durability and Speed
The ink itself is as important as the print technology in supporting high-speed production. CIJ inkjet printer manufacturers invest heavily in developing ink formulations that can dry quickly, adhere to various surfaces, and resist environmental impacts such as abrasion, moisture, and chemicals. These advanced ink formulations allow manufacturers to guarantee print legibility and durability even on fast-moving conveyor belts or under harsh storage conditions.
One key challenge manufacturers address is creating inks that dry rapidly to avoid smearing on products passing quickly through production lines. Quick-dry inks reduce the need for additional drying equipment, thus saving space and energy costs in manufacturing plants. In addition, these inks must be compatible with the substrates commonly used in packaging and manufacturing, such as plastics, glass, metal, and paper.
Another consideration is environmental compliance. As regulatory standards for industrial inks become stricter, manufacturers are innovating to produce inks that are low in volatile organic compounds (VOCs) and free of hazardous substances. This focus not only ensures regulatory compliance but also improves workplace safety and reduces environmental impact, which are increasingly important factors for many manufacturers and their customers.
Tailored ink solutions are also a hallmark of modern CIJ printer manufacturers. By developing inks specific to industry requirements—such as food-grade inks for packaging or UV-resistant inks for outdoor applications—manufacturers provide customized solutions that enhance customer satisfaction and product performance. The balance struck between drying speed, adhesion, durability, and environmental safety is a testament to the sophisticated chemistry behind industrial inkjet printing.
Smart Software and Automation Integration
In the realm of high-speed production, integration and automation are key to maximizing productivity and minimizing errors. CIJ inkjet printer manufacturers supply not only hardware and ink but also innovative software solutions that enable seamless integration of printing technology into automated production lines.
Modern CIJ printers are equipped with intelligent control systems that allow for real-time monitoring, remote diagnostics, and predictive maintenance. These features significantly reduce downtime by alerting operators to potential issues before they cause interruptions. Software platforms often include user-friendly interfaces for managing print content, adjusting print speed, and configuring maintenance schedules, making it easier for operators to maintain optimal printer performance even in high-pressure environments.
Integration with other factory systems is also critical. CIJ printers are increasingly designed to communicate with manufacturing execution systems (MES) and enterprise resource planning (ERP) software, offering synchronized printing schedules and data tracking. This connectivity ensures that printing information such as batch numbers, expiration dates, or serial codes is accurate, consistent, and adaptable to production changes on the fly.
Automation also extends to handling complex printing tasks, such as variable data printing, which requires quick adjustments to printed information without stopping the production line. Manufacturers develop software that can easily manage these changes, supporting industries like pharmaceuticals or electronics where precise and traceable markings are crucial. This intelligent integration of software and hardware streamlines operations, helps reduce labor costs, and improves overall print accuracy and efficiency.
Robust Design for Harsh Industrial Environments
Environmental challenges are a major consideration for CIJ inkjet printer manufacturers, given that these machines often operate in factories where dust, humidity, temperature extremes, and mechanical vibrations are the norm. Designing printers that can withstand such harsh conditions without compromising performance is essential for delivering reliable solutions.
Manufacturers employ rugged enclosures and sealing technologies to protect sensitive electronic components and printheads from dust and moisture ingress. Cooling and heating systems are also integrated to maintain optimal operating temperatures, preventing overheating in hot environments or condensation in cold settings. These measures ensure the printers continue to function reliably over extended periods.
Shock-absorbing materials and components help mitigate the impact of vibrations and mechanical shocks common in industrial applications, especially on packaging lines with high-speed conveyors or heavy machinery. This durability reduces maintenance requirements and extends the overall lifespan of the equipment, providing a better return on investment for manufacturers.
Furthermore, these robust designs often incorporate modular components that facilitate quick replacement or repair, minimizing downtime and allowing production lines to resume operation swiftly. The attention to environmental resilience ensures that CIJ printers remain dependable tools in the demanding workflows of modern manufacturing.
